diff options
author | Aurelien Jacobs <aurel@gnuage.org> | 2007-03-15 23:08:58 +0000 |
---|---|---|
committer | Aurelien Jacobs <aurel@gnuage.org> | 2007-03-15 23:08:58 +0000 |
commit | 262e2bee24194b88eba9e31edfc95ba3b39bc72f (patch) | |
tree | 10cf704a2849ca918721d44a9726ef3b3ed968e6 | |
parent | baab295750befef8fe3f6a97aa4cca691ac24c75 (diff) | |
download | ffmpeg-262e2bee24194b88eba9e31edfc95ba3b39bc72f.tar.gz |
disable pts reordering code and initialize a parser instead
Originally committed as revision 8418 to svn://svn.ffmpeg.org/ffmpeg/trunk
-rw-r--r-- | libavformat/matroska.c | 9 |
1 files changed, 1 insertions, 8 deletions
diff --git a/libavformat/matroska.c b/libavformat/matroska.c index 2f9f87f705..3e4b6e9778 100644 --- a/libavformat/matroska.c +++ b/libavformat/matroska.c @@ -2287,14 +2287,6 @@ matroska_read_header (AVFormatContext *s, } - else if (codec_id == CODEC_ID_MPEG1VIDEO || - codec_id == CODEC_ID_MPEG2VIDEO || - codec_id == CODEC_ID_MPEG4 || - codec_id == CODEC_ID_MSMPEG4V3 || - codec_id == CODEC_ID_H264) { - track->flags |= MATROSKA_TRACK_REORDER; - } - else if (codec_id == CODEC_ID_AAC && !track->codec_priv_size) { MatroskaAudioTrack *audiotrack = (MatroskaAudioTrack *) track; int profile = matroska_aac_profile(track->codec_id); @@ -2388,6 +2380,7 @@ matroska_read_header (AVFormatContext *s, st->codec->height * videotrack->display_width, st->codec-> width * videotrack->display_height, 255); + st->need_parsing = 2; } else if (track->type == MATROSKA_TRACK_TYPE_AUDIO) { MatroskaAudioTrack *audiotrack = (MatroskaAudioTrack *)track; |